EDIT: I've attached a screenshot. I'd like the text to use only the available space of the grid non scrolling horizontally.

unexpected behaviour

I've this table on React Material-UI library:

<TableRow> <TableCell component="th" scope="row"> <Grid container wrap="nowrap" direction="row" alignItems="center"> <Grid item> <img src="https://images-eu.ssl-images-amazon.com/images/I/41pGDPBowuL._SL75_.jpg" alt="NZXT h200i" /> </Grid> <Grid item xs zeroMinWidth> <Typography noWrap>This is a very long text to try the x overflow on the table cell that is not working as expected. Can you help me with this?</Typography> </Grid> </Grid> </TableCell> </TableRow> 

Following this tutorial: https://material-ui.com/components/grid/#white-space-nowrap, I'd like to avoid long text wrapping fulfilling the available space and then ellipsizing. Problem is that the text is overflowing x-axis and scroll bars appear. What am I doing wrong? Many thanks in advance.

I made an example on stackblitz.

The problem is that you are using Tables and that is messing up with the Grid style, I tried to identify where to change the style but with no success. Of course it worked with a inline style like style={{maxWidth:"number_in_pixels"}}, but you application would not be responsive.

What I did in the example was remove the Table, and it work like intended:

function YourComponent() { return ( <Grid container wrap="nowrap" direction="row" alignItems="center"> <Grid item> <img src="https://images-eu.ssl-images-amazon.com/images/I/41pGDPBowuL._SL75_.jpg" alt="NZXT h200i" /> </Grid> <Grid item xs zeroMinWidth> <Typography noWrap>This is a very long text to try the x overflow on the table cell that is not working as expected. Can you help me with this?</Typography> </Grid> </Grid> ); } 

If you really need to organize in a list kind of way, I would suggest using a simple list, I used once with cards and it did not messed up the style for me. Or even use pure Grid or Flex Boxes
